The brick reinforcement ladder is a specific type of horizontal joint reinforcement used in brick masonry construction. It features parallel longitudinal wires connected by cross wires, resembling a ladder, which is then embedded in the mortar joints. This design provides excellent bonding with the masonry units, enhancing the wall’s overall tensile strength and stability. The brick reinforcement ladder is particularly effective in preventing horizontal and vertical cracking, which can be caused by factors such as thermal expansion, contraction, and structural loads. Its straightforward design and ease of installation make it a popular choice among builders looking to reinforce brick walls without significantly increasing labor or material costs.

- GI, an abbreviation for Galvanized Iron, refers to steel wire that has been coated with a layer of zinc to provide protection against rust and corrosion. The addition of PVC (Polyvinyl Chloride) coating further enhances these properties, offering an extra layer of defense against weathering, UV radiation, and chemical exposure. The combination of these two materials results in a highly durable and flexible binding wire that is ideal for numerous applications.

- There are several types of brick ties used in construction, each with its own unique properties and applications. Some common types include tie wires, metal clips, and bar ties. Tie wires are typically made of galvanized steel and are twisted around the bricks to create a secure connection. Metal clips are another popular option, providing a more rigid and durable bond between the bricks. Bar ties, on the other hand, consist of lengths of steel bar that are embedded in the mortar joints and provide a continuous load-bearing path.

- Secondly, the 200mm cavity serves as an effective drainage channel. It allows any water that manages to penetrate the outer leaf of the wall to drain out through weep holes, preventing saturation and potential damage to the inner leaf. This is especially crucial in areas with high rainfall or humidity, ensuring the longevity and structural integrity of the building.

In packaging, black Annealed Wire serves as an effective solution for securing goods. Its flexibility allows it to be easily twisted and tied, forming tight and secure knots that hold items firmly in place. This is particularly useful for packaging irregularly shaped objects that might not fit well into standard boxes or containers. For example, in the shipping of metal parts or machinery, black annealed wire can be used to bundle components together, ensuring they remain intact and organized during transit. The wire’s moderate strength is sufficient to hold these items securely without causing any damage to the surfaces.

- The primary component of welded wire mesh sheets is steel wire, which can be either galvanized or made from stainless steel for enhanced corrosion resistance. The wires are cut to specific lengths and then joined together using an electric resistance welding process. This method ensures a strong, permanent bond, making the mesh resistant to deformation and able to withstand heavy loads.
- The most common type of coil spring is the compression spring, which is used to resist linear compressive forces. These springs are typically made from round wire and are wound in a helical shape to provide flexibility and shock absorption. Compression springs are often found in car suspensions, mattresses, and retractable pens.

- Furthermore, powder coated wire mesh is environmentally friendly. Unlike traditional painting methods that use solvents and produce harmful emissions, powder coating is a dry and solvent-free process that emits virtually no volatile organic compounds (VOCs). This makes powder coated wire mesh a sustainable and eco-friendly option for those looking to reduce their environmental impact.
